Default Cutting firewood down into WSM sized chunks

Does anyone have any advice for cutting firewood sized oak down into smaller chunks for the WSM? I've got a 10" Makita miter saw but it's mostly been used for trim work. I don't want to push it with big pieces of oak if it's going to ruin the accuracy of the saw.

I'm not opposed to using a chain saw, I'm just not sure how I'm going to keep the pieces still while sawing them. Anyone have a homemade concoction they use they'd like to share?
